End-Use Applications

  • Construction sector consumes 35% of global resins in 2023.
  • Automotive industry uses 22% of epoxy resins worldwide in 2022.
  • Packaging accounts for 28% of PE resin demand globally in 2023.
  • Electrical & electronics sector consumes 18% of phenolic resins in 2022.
  • Paints & coatings use 45% of alkyd resins produced in 2023.
  • Wind energy blades require 15% of unsaturated polyester resins in 2022.
  • Furniture & interiors consume 12% of polyurethane resins globally.
  • Adhesives sector accounts for 25% of acrylic resin usage in 2023.
  • Marine applications use 8% of vinyl ester resins worldwide in 2022.
  • Water treatment consumes 60% of ion exchange resins in 2023.
  • Printing inks utilize 30% of hydrocarbon resins produced globally.
  • Tires & rubber goods account for 20% of polyamide resins in 2022.
  • Composites in aerospace use 10% of epoxy resins in 2023.
  • Footwear industry consumes 15% of PVC resins worldwide.
  • Building & construction holds 40% share in PET resin applications in 2022.
  • Consumer goods use 18% of PS resins globally in 2023.
  • Electronics encapsulation takes 22% of silicone resins in 2022.
  • Wood adhesives consume 55% of urea formaldehyde resins.
  • Laminates & molding compounds use 35% of melamine formaldehyde in 2023.
  • Corrosion-resistant coatings account for 28% of furan resins usage.

Market Size & Growth

  • The global synthetic resins market was valued at USD 55.6 billion in 2022 and is projected to grow at a CAGR of 5.2% from 2023 to 2030.
  • The epoxy resin market size was estimated at USD 9.45 billion in 2023 and is expected to grow at a CAGR of 6.7% from 2024 to 2030.
  • The global unsaturated polyester resin market is anticipated to reach USD 15.2 billion by 2028, growing at a CAGR of 5.8% from 2021.
  • Phenolic resin market revenue was USD 14.2 billion in 2022, projected to expand at 4.9% CAGR through 2030.
  • The thermoplastic resins market is valued at USD 450 billion in 2023, with a forecasted CAGR of 5.1% to 2032.
  • Global alkyd resin market size stood at USD 6.8 billion in 2022, expected to grow to USD 8.9 billion by 2030 at 3.4% CAGR.
  • Polyurethane resin market was USD 58.9 billion in 2023, projected CAGR of 6.3% to reach USD 92.1 billion by 2030.
  • The amino resin market is estimated to grow from USD 7.2 billion in 2023 to USD 9.8 billion by 2030 at 4.5% CAGR.
  • Vinyl ester resin market size reached USD 1.12 billion in 2022, growing at 6.2% CAGR to 2030.
  • Global ion exchange resin market valued at USD 1.9 billion in 2023, expected CAGR 5.4% to USD 2.8 billion by 2030.
  • Acrylic resin market was USD 19.5 billion in 2022, projected to hit USD 28.4 billion by 2030 at 4.8% CAGR.
  • Silicone resin market size estimated at USD 1.45 billion in 2023, growing at 5.9% CAGR through 2030.
  • The global furan resin market is valued at USD 450 million in 2023, with 4.7% CAGR forecast to 2030.
  • Ketonic resin market reached USD 250 million in 2022, expected to grow at 5.1% CAGR to USD 380 million by 2030.
  • Global dicyclopentadiene resin market size was USD 1.2 billion in 2023, CAGR 4.3% to 2030.
  • Polyester resin market valued at USD 12.5 billion in 2022, projected 5.6% CAGR to USD 19.8 billion by 2030.
  • The benzoxazine resin market is anticipated to grow from USD 120 million in 2023 to USD 250 million by 2030 at 11.2% CAGR.
  • Rosin market size stood at USD 1.3 billion in 2022, expected CAGR 4.2% to USD 1.8 billion by 2030.
  • Casein resin market valued at USD 180 million in 2023, growing at 3.8% CAGR through 2030.
  • Global shellac resin market reached USD 120 million in 2022, projected 4.5% CAGR to 2030.
  • Maleic resin market size estimated at USD 850 million in 2023, CAGR 4.9% to USD 1.2 billion by 2030.
  • Hydrocarbon resin market was USD 3.2 billion in 2022, expected to reach USD 4.8 billion by 2030 at 5.3% CAGR.
  • Polyamide resin market valued at USD 900 million in 2023, growing at 5.7% CAGR to 2030.
  • Chlorinated resin market size stood at USD 4.5 billion in 2022, CAGR 4.1% forecast.
  • The global petroleum resin market is projected to grow from USD 2.9 billion in 2023 to USD 4.1 billion by 2030 at 5.0% CAGR.
  • Styrene copolymer resin market reached USD 1.8 billion in 2022, expected 6.2% CAGR.
  • Global urea formaldehyde resin market valued at USD 12.1 billion in 2023, CAGR 3.9% to 2030.
  • Melamine formaldehyde resin market size was USD 5.6 billion in 2022, projected 4.4% CAGR.

Production Statistics

  • Global phenolic resin production capacity reached 25 million tons in 2022.
  • Epoxy resin global production volume was 3.2 million metric tons in 2023.
  • Unsaturated polyester resin production stood at 2.8 million tons annually in 2022 worldwide.
  • Polyethylene (PE) resin production capacity globally exceeded 110 million tons in 2023.
  • Polypropylene (PP) resin production reached 85 million metric tons in 2022.
  • PVC resin global production volume was 47 million tons in 2023.
  • PET resin production capacity hit 82 million tons globally in 2022.
  • Polystyrene (PS) resin production stood at 20 million tons in 2023 worldwide.
  • ABS resin global production volume reached 8.5 million metric tons in 2022.
  • Polycarbonate (PC) production capacity was 7.2 million tons in 2023.
  • Polyurethane resin production exceeded 15 million tons globally in 2022.
  • Acrylic resin global production volume was 2.1 million tons in 2023.
  • Silicone resin production capacity reached 1.8 million tons in 2022.
  • Alkyd resin production stood at 1.2 million tons annually worldwide in 2023.
  • Ion exchange resin production volume was 1.5 million tons in 2022.
  • Furan resin global production capacity is 0.45 million tons in 2023.
  • Hydrocarbon resin production reached 3.5 million tons in 2022.
  • Petroleum resin production volume stood at 2.7 million metric tons globally in 2023.
  • Polyamide resin production capacity was 1.1 million tons in 2022.
  • Vinyl ester resin production exceeded 0.9 million tons worldwide in 2023.
  • Amino resin global production volume reached 4.2 million tons in 2022.
  • Rosin production stood at 1.1 million tons in 2023, mainly from China.
  • Maleic resin production capacity is 0.75 million tons globally in 2022.
  • Ketonic resin production volume was 0.22 million tons in 2023.
  • Dicyclopentadiene (DCPD) resin production reached 1.0 million tons in 2022.
  • Benzoxazine resin production capacity stands at 0.15 million tons in 2023.
  • Shellac resin production was 0.11 million tons globally in 2022.
  • Casein resin production volume is approximately 0.16 million tons annually in 2023.
  • Chlorinated resin production exceeded 4.0 million tons in 2022.
  • Styrene copolymer resin production stood at 1.6 million tons in 2023.
  • Urea formaldehyde resin global production capacity reached 55 million tons in 2022.
  • Melamine formaldehyde resin production was 6.8 million tons worldwide in 2023.

Regional Analysis

  • Asia Pacific holds 55% of global resin production capacity in 2023.
  • North America resin market share is 18% of global in 2022.
  • Europe accounts for 22% of epoxy resin consumption in 2023.
  • China produces 40% of world's PVC resin in 2022.
  • India resin market grew at 7.2% CAGR from 2018-2023.
  • Middle East resin production capacity increased by 15% in 2022-2023.
  • Latin America polyester resin consumption rose 4.5% YoY in 2023.
  • Japan holds 12% share in phenolic resin production globally in 2022.
  • South Korea's polyurethane resin output grew 6.8% in 2023.
  • Brazil PE resin production capacity is 5.2 million tons in 2023.
  • Germany epoxy resin consumption per capita is highest in EU at 1.2 kg in 2022.
  • Saudi Arabia resin exports reached USD 2.5 billion in 2023.
  • Russia PP resin production increased 8% in 2022 despite sanctions.
  • ASEAN region resin demand projected to grow 6.5% CAGR to 2030.
  • US resin production capacity utilization rate was 85% in 2023.
  • Indonesia PET resin production hit 1.8 million tons in 2022.
  • UK alkyd resin market declined 2.1% in 2023 due to regulations.
  • Mexico PVC resin imports from US totaled 1.2 million tons in 2023.
  • Australia acrylic resin consumption grew 5.3% YoY in 2022.
  • Turkey hydrocarbon resin production capacity expanded 20% to 0.4 million tons in 2023.
  • Canada PS resin output stable at 0.9 million tons in 2022.
  • Vietnam unsaturated polyester resin production rose 12% in 2023.
  • Iran PE resin capacity reaches 4.5 million tons post-expansion in 2023.
  • Thailand silicone resin market valued at USD 150 million in 2022.
  • Egypt phenolic resin production increased 7% to 0.25 million tons in 2023.
  • Argentina PP resin consumption per capita 15 kg in 2022.
  • UAE resin imports surged 18% in 2023 to support construction.
  • Poland epoxy market share in EU 8% in 2022.
